Windows Phone应用开发入门指南

需积分: 16 1 下载量 118 浏览量 更新于2024-07-27 收藏 14.45MB PDF 举报
"Beginning.Windows.Phone.App.Development].Henry.Lee.文字版.pdf" 是一本关于Windows Phone应用开发的入门教程,由Henry Lee撰写。这本书涵盖了从基础到高级的各种主题,旨在帮助开发者开始构建Windows Phone平台的应用程序。 主要内容包括: 1. 关于作者和技术审阅者:在书的前言部分,读者可以了解到作者Henry Lee的背景以及技术审阅者的相关信息,这些专业人士的贡献确保了书籍内容的专业性和准确性。 2. 引言:引言部分通常会介绍本书的目的、目标读者群体以及书中将要探讨的主要概念和技术。 3. 第1章:介绍Windows Phone和Windows Phone平台:本章会概述Windows Phone操作系统的基本特性和平台的优势,包括UI设计原则、开发环境(如Visual Studio)以及SDK工具。 4. 第2章:构建Windows Phone应用程序:讲解如何开始编写第一个Windows Phone应用,包括XAML基础、C#编程语言和Silverlight技术。 5. 第3章:使用云服务作为数据存储:探讨如何利用Azure等云服务为Windows Phone应用提供数据存储和同步功能。 6. 第4章:捕获和调试错误:教导开发者如何有效地识别、调试和修复应用程序中的错误,以提高应用的质量和稳定性。 7. 第5章:打包、发布和管理应用程序:详述如何将应用打包成XAP文件,通过Windows Phone Marketplace进行发布,以及如何管理和更新已发布的应用。 8. 第6章:使用加速度计:介绍如何集成硬件传感器,如加速度计,以实现基于运动的应用功能,如游戏或健康追踪。 9. 第7章:应用栏:讲解如何创建和定制Windows Phone特有的应用栏,提供快捷操作和导航。 10. 第8章:Web浏览器控件:阐述如何在应用中嵌入和控制Web内容,为用户提供浏览网页的功能。 11. 第9章:使用控件和主题:介绍各种UI控件的用法和自定义主题,以创建独特的用户界面。 12. 第10章:与Windows Phone操作系统集成:讨论如何利用API与系统功能(如联系人、日历)进行深度集成。 13. 第11章:创建试用版应用程序:指导开发者设置试用模式,允许用户在购买前试用应用的部分功能。 14. 第12章:国际化:讨论如何使应用程序适应不同国家和地区,包括语言和文化差异。 15. 第13章:隔离存储:解释如何使用Isolated Storage来安全地存储应用程序数据。 16. 第14章:利用位置服务:介绍如何获取和使用GPS数据,创建地理位置相关的应用功能。 17. 第15章:媒体:涉及音频、视频的处理和播放,以及多媒体资源的管理。 18. 第16章:使用相机和照片:教授如何访问设备的摄像头,捕捉和处理图片,并将其集成到应用程序中。 19. 第17章:推送通知:讲解如何使用Microsoft Push Notification Service (MPNS) 实现应用的通知功能。 20. 第18章:R:此章可能是遗漏或未完成,通常会涵盖剩余的主题,例如更多高级特性或实践案例。 这本书对于想要学习Windows Phone应用开发的初学者来说是一份宝贵的资源,它覆盖了从基础到进阶的全面知识,有助于读者构建出高质量的Windows Phone应用。